Skip to content

tisnik/clj-jenkins-api

Repository files navigation

clj-jenkins-api

Set of functions that can be used to communicate with Jenkins via the API.

Installation

Usually no manual installation is required. Just use Leiningen or Maven to integrate clj-jenkins-api into your project.

Manual installation

If you don't want to use Leiningen, you can manually download project snapshot from https://clojars.org/org.clojars.tisnik/clj-jenkins-api and integrate the source file into your project. Or simply clone the following GIT repository: https://github.com/tisnik/clj-jenkins-api

Clojars Project

Leiningen

[org.clojars.tisnik/clj-jenkins-api "0.10.0-SNAPSHOT"]

Gradle

compile "org.clojars.tisnik:clj-jenkins-api:clj-jenkins-api:0.10.0-SNAPSHOT"

Maven

<dependency>
    <groupId>org.clojars.tisnik</groupId>
    <artifactId>clj-jenkins-api</artifactId>
    <version>0.10.0-SNAPSHOT</version>
</dependency>

Usage

API Documentation

API documentation generated by Codox

Leiningen targets

The following Leiningen targets are supported by the current version of this module:

Run unit tests

lein test

Measure code coverage

lein cloverage

Generate or regenerate documentation

lein doc

Bugs

License

Copyright © 2015, 2016 Pavel Tisnovsky

Distributed under the Eclipse Public License either version 1.0 or (at your option) any later version.

About

Jenkins API available for Clojure developers.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published